§ 19057. Food-energy-water research

The Director shall make awards on a competitive basis to institutions of higher education or non-profit organizations (or consortia of such institutions or organizations) to—
(1)support research to significantly advance our understanding of the food-energy-water system through quantitative and computational modeling, including support for relevant cyberinfrastructure;
(2)develop real-time, cyber-enabled interfaces that improve understanding of the behavior of food-energy-water systems and increase decision support capability;
(3)support research that will lead to innovative solutions to critical food-energy-water system problems; and
(4)grow the scientific workforce capable of studying and managing the food-energy-water system, through education and other professional development.
(Pub. L. 117–167, div. B, title III, § 10348, Aug. 9, 2022, 136 Stat. 1560.)
